The curved part of the pallet is called the locking face or the dead face. If the curve of the locking face is made correctly, the escape wheel rides against the curved face for most of the swing of the pendulum and only moves once the tooth slips off of the locking face onto the flat angled impulse face that gives a short push to the pendulum. If we added another 6:1 wheel/pinion it would yield a 36:1 gear ratio, giving us 180 hours (7.5 days) on a single winding. The limiting factor in how long the clock will run is how many times the spring can be wound for a spring-driven clock, or how far the weights can fall for a weight-driven clock. When the gear train becomes worn, friction reduces the push on the pendulum, and more force is also expended pushing the train backwards during the over-swing, the arc of the pendulum becomes much smaller and takes less time to complete, so the clock speeds up.
